Accounts payable (AP) bookkeepers focus on ensuring that your client’s suppliers or vendors are paid on time. However, an AP specialist might also extend to finding solutions for cash flow management and implementing AP software. So, consider working AP into your name or referencing these duties. That is a lot of potential clients, but to attract them, you need a name that counts. I use alliteration and rhyme to create memorable bookkeeping business names. Alliteration, the repetition of initial consonant sounds, enhances recall. For example, “Ledger Legends” and “Balanced Books” stick in clients’ minds.
